Transaction edcfbf72a4fa2ef4f30eae046a9b95063f37112cc8ec8b633589d3fbb238677e

1 Input
2 Outputs
  • edcfbf72a4fa2ef4f30eae046a9b95063f37112cc8ec8b633589d3fbb238677e:0
  • value  2314526
    address  1CyuwhXoKTm3HbBFRx9bC81hnV8M7VXhRZ
  • edcfbf72a4fa2ef4f30eae046a9b95063f37112cc8ec8b633589d3fbb238677e:1
  • value  258700
    address  13tzDaB3e1AhYPXWn9F5VaFZq2eid9TnWh